Source code for rsmxo.Implementations.Sbus.Ospi.Mode

from ....Internal.Core import Core
from ....Internal.CommandsGroup import CommandsGroup
from ....Internal import Conversions
from .... import enums
from .... import repcap


# noinspection PyPep8Naming,PyAttributeOutsideInit,SpellCheckingInspection
class ModeCls:
	"""
	| Commands in total: 1
	| Subgroups: 0
	| Direct child commands: 1
	"""

	def __init__(self, core: Core, parent):
		self._core = core
		self._cmd_group = CommandsGroup("mode", core, parent)

[docs] def set(self, instruction_md: enums.SbusOspiMode, serialBus=repcap.SerialBus.Default) -> None: """ ``SBUS<*>:OSPI:MODE`` \n Snippet: ``driver.sbus.ospi.mode.set(instruction_md = enums.SbusOspiMode.WR1D, serialBus = repcap.SerialBus.Default)`` \n Selects the instruction mode that defines how many lanes are used to transmit data. :param instruction_md: WR1S | WR2S | WR4S | WR8S | WR1D | WR2D | WR4D | WR8D \n - WR1S | WR2S | WR4S | WR8S: Number of lanes in single data rate mode - WR1D | WR2D | WR4D | WR8D: Number of lanes in dual data rate mode :param serialBus: optional repeated capability selector. Default value: Nr1 (settable in the interface 'Sbus') """ param = Conversions.enum_scalar_to_str(instruction_md, enums.SbusOspiMode) serialBus_cmd_val = self._cmd_group.get_repcap_cmd_value(serialBus, repcap.SerialBus) self._core.io.write(f'SBUS{serialBus_cmd_val}:OSPI:MODE {param}')
# noinspection PyTypeChecker
[docs] def get(self, serialBus=repcap.SerialBus.Default) -> enums.SbusOspiMode: """ ``SBUS<*>:OSPI:MODE`` \n Snippet: ``value: enums.SbusOspiMode = driver.sbus.ospi.mode.get(serialBus = repcap.SerialBus.Default)`` \n Selects the instruction mode that defines how many lanes are used to transmit data. :param serialBus: optional repeated capability selector. Default value: Nr1 (settable in the interface 'Sbus') :return: instruction_md: WR1S | WR2S | WR4S | WR8S | WR1D | WR2D | WR4D | WR8D \n - WR1S | WR2S | WR4S | WR8S: Number of lanes in single data rate mode - WR1D | WR2D | WR4D | WR8D: Number of lanes in dual data rate mode """ serialBus_cmd_val = self._cmd_group.get_repcap_cmd_value(serialBus, repcap.SerialBus) response = self._core.io.query_str(f'SBUS{serialBus_cmd_val}:OSPI:MODE?') return Conversions.str_to_scalar_enum(response, enums.SbusOspiMode)
